> This year again, the Internet Society will participate to the
> Internet Governance Forum (IGF) 2012 that will be held on 6-9 November
> in Azerbaijan. ISOC has been a long-time supporter of this unique
> multi-stakeholder platform and we have recently increased our financial
> contribution to the Forum.****
>
>
> Our Membership is a key element of the Internet Society’s engagement in
> the IGF. Many of our chapters, individual members and organizational
> members are actively engaged in this event. The ISOC community is also well
> represented on the newly appointed Multi-stakeholder Advisory Group (MAG)
> since the Chair of the ISOC Board, Raúl Echeberría, several of our Members
> (Olga Cavalli, Veronica Cretu, Lilian Nalwoga, Judith Okite, Abdelaziz
> Hilali, Theresa Swinehart, Nii Quaynor) and myself as ISOC staff, are
> members of this group.****

> *Reminder*:
> -         The Seventh Annual IGF Meeting will be held in ****Baku**, **
> Azerbaijan**** from 6-9 November 2012. The main theme for the meeting is:
> “Internet Governance for Sustainable Human, Economic and Social
> Development”.
> -         The next Open Consultations and MAG meeting will be held
> on 15-17 May at the ILO Headquarters building in ****Geneva**, **
> Switzerland****. Registration for these meetings is the same as the
> registration for the WSIS Forum:
